Rattlesnake round-up set for March 11

The 64th Annual World’s Largest Rattlesnake Round-Up will take place on March 11 through 13 at the Nolan County Coliseum, located at 220 Coliseum Drive in Sweetwater. Tickets are $10 for adults and $5 for children. Day passes are available for the carnival.

6th Biennial Water Conservation Symposium held Feb. 16

The question of how Texas will provide adequate water supplies to support a projected 70% population increase in the next 50 years was address at the Texas Panhandle Water Conservation Symposium in Amarillo on Feb. 16.

Texas tops the nation in teens who give birth multiple times

More than 1 in 6 teenagers who gave birth in Texas in 2020 already had a child. While teenage birth rates have declined significantly across the country in recent decades, Texas remains above the national average, consistently ranking in the top 10 states.

Castro County 4-H Update

The Castro County 4-H Educational Presentations competitors did very well in the Share the Fun competition, with several headed for state. The District 4-H contest was held virtually this year; individuals had to record their performances and upload them.
